14th Africa Independents Forum in London, May 25th & 26th

LONDON, April 13, 2016 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E) -- The 14th Africa Independents Forum
2016 (www.Africa-IndependentsForum.com), held 25-26th May in London at the
Waldorf Hilton, being hosted by the Global Pacific & Partners / ITE Group Plc
JV, gathers together leading independents and corporate players worldwide and
from across Africa, both listed and unlisted, large and small, established and
new entrants, and provides enhanced exposure to the wider Africa-wide upstream
industry in oil, and gas, exploration and development, including issues in crude
oil and financial markets, engaging equity financiers, banks, private equity and
investors found on the AIM and LSE, in the City, Paris and Frankfurt, as well as
related service and supply industry parties and transaction advisors, with
specialised Africa analysts and geoscience firms drawn from around Africa, or
based in Europe, United States, Australia, Asia and elsewhere.

This unique Forum showcases leading independent companies with acreage and




portfolio assets held in the Gulf of Guinea, Northwest Africa, Maghreb-North
Africa, Central Africa, Eastern and Southern Africa; and in landlocked and
littoral frontier states.

Reshaped and enhanced in 2016, the Forum has 40 speakers, providing an
unparalleled corporate insight into current and emerging exploration plays and
capital development projects, corporate E&P strategies in-place, the winners and
losers, and the unlocking of Africa's large and yet-to-find hydrocarbon
reserves, as well as key insights on the state-of-Africa's geo-economics and
political economy of oil, and the issues shaping the future funding of companies
and ventures in Africa's upstream.
